Pergam OS UVD is a cutting-edge solution for real-time water surface monitoring. Available as a fixed or PTZ unit, this all-weather, explosion-proof system pairs precision UV laser detection with AI-powered analysis to determine the composition and thickness of oil films. OS UVD detects crude oil, diesel, and other hydrocarbons even in ultra-thin layers. Designed for continuous operation, it automatically triggers alerts and delivers precise, real-time data to support fast and confident response.

How Pergam OS UVD works

Pergam OS UVD analyzes the fluorescent signal produced by oil molecules when exposed to ultraviolet laser light

Pergam OS UVD uses laser radiation to remotely detect and analyze oil films on water surfaces. A pulsed ultraviolet semiconductor laser illuminates the water from up to 40 meters away, causing oil molecules to emit fluorescent light at wavelengths specific to each compound. An optical receiver captures the fluorescent signal and sends the data to the processing unit. Spectral analysis enables the detector to identify a range of hydrocarbons, including crude oil and diesel, even in ultra-thin films starting at 1 µm thick.

Where Pergam OS UVD applies

Pergam OS UVD is designed for continuous monitoring of oil contamination on water surfaces in ports, industrial zones, offshore platforms, refineries, and pipelines. It’s ideal for use in rivers, lakes, and coastal areas, providing early detection of oil spills and helping to prevent environmental damage.
